Roof flashing installation services involve the careful placement and sealing of metal or other durable materials around key areas of a roof to prevent water intrusion. This process typically includes installing flashing around roof penetrations such as vents, chimneys, skylights, and along roof edges and valleys. Proper installation ensures that these vulnerable points are protected from moisture seepage, which can lead to structural damage, mold growth, and interior leaks if not addressed correctly. Skilled professionals assess the specific needs of each property to select the appropriate flashing materials and techniques, ensuring a secure and weather-resistant roof system.
One of the primary issues that roof flashing installation helps resolve is water infiltration caused by improper sealing or damaged flashing. Over time, flashing can become corroded, displaced, or compromised due to weather exposure, leading to leaks and water damage inside the building. Installing new or replacement flashing creates a continuous barrier that directs water away from critical roof joints and penetrations. This service is especially important in areas prone to heavy rainfall or snow, where effective water runoff management is essential to maintaining the integrity of the roof and the building’s interior.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for roof flashing installation typically ranges from $50 to $200 per section, depending on the type of flashing used. Higher-end materials like copper or stainless steel tend to be more expensive. These costs are examples and may vary based on project scope.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ing roof flashing generally fall between $200 and $600 per project. Factors influencing labor include roof complexity and accessibility. Costs are approximate and can differ among local service providers.
Additional Fees - Additional charges may apply for roof repairs or prep work, often adding $50 to $150 to the overall cost. These fees depend on the condition of the existing roof and the extent of preparation needed. Exact charges vary with individual projects.
Total Cost Estimates - Overall costs for roof flashing installation typically range from $300 to $1,200, including materials and labor. Prices vary based on roof size, material choices, and local service rates. Contact local pros for precise estimates tailored to spec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is roof flashing installation? Roof flashing installation involves placing thin, weatherproof materials around roof features to prevent water intrusion and protect the structure.
Why is roof flashing important? Proper roof flashing helps direct water away from vulnerable areas, reducing the risk of leaks and water damage to the building.
How do I know if my roof needs flashing replacement? Signs include visible rust, cracks, or damage around roof joints, as well as recurring leaks or water stains inside the building.
What types of materials are used for roof flashing? Common materials include aluminum, copper, galvanized steel, and lead, chosen based on durability and compatibility with the roof type.
